Zilla makes a mesh cage, but it isn't very large. I've seen some homemade outdoor cages that are put together with wood and mesh and they seem pretty simple so it might be easy to build, but the wood may make it heavy to transport.

Could you try a harness?

My beardie is still small so harnesses are a lot for him so I've been doing this to make sure I have a way of keeping track of him in case he tries to leap or run:

dFDMJdf.jpg


It doesn't bother him at all, he walks around with it on him like that no problem, and because I just slip the shoelace underneath him he doesn't even notice while I'm tying it on. It's tied loose enough that it isn't constricting, but tight enough that he can't slip out. Of course, I'm careful not to yank it, it's really just there in case he tries to bolt, which he hasn't yet. You could do something similar with paracord if your beardie isn't keen on harnesses.
